Mendip Volunteer of the Year Announced
Anthony Kennish, who volunteers with the Pilgrim Reception Centre, was named as Mendip Volunteer of the Year at the Time & Talents Fair in Glastonbury Town Hall.
'I nominated Anthony because he gives his time and skills tirelessly. He helps with fundraising and is always the first to step forward when a job needs doing' said Morgana West, Volunteer Co-ordinator at the Centre.
The Mayor of Glastonbury, Councillor John Coles, said how proud he was that the Mendip Volunteer of the Year came from Glastonbury.
The Time & Talents Fair, organised by Mendip Community Support, was part of the local celebrations of Volunteers' Week. This annual event gives voluntary groups the chance to thank their hardworking volunteers and raise awareness of the benefits of volunteering in the local community.
